Book Hero Magic formatted this description to make it easier to read. While it's new and still learning, it may not be perfect - your feedback is welcome! Description

There are certain words which possess, in themselves, when properly used, a virtue which illumines and lifts up towards the good.

In these selected writings by Simone Weil—philosopher, activist, mystic—she explores the influence of language employed by the powerful, an individual's rights and responsibilities, and foods of the soul such as liberty, truth, security, and equality. Provocative, eloquent, and deeply moral, these are essays to untangle the intangible, nourish the spirit, and inspire thought.

About the Author

Simone Weil (1909-43) was a French philosopher and mystic. Most of her works, published posthumously, consist of some notebooks and a collection of religious essays. They include, in English, Waiting for God (1951), Gravity and Grace (1952), The Need for Roots (1952), Notebooks (2 vol., 1956), Oppression and Liberty (1958), and Selected Essays, 1934-1943 (1962).
